  • Publication number: 20080043593
    Abstract: An adaptively learning method and apparatus is used for improving a write strategy for discs of the same type produced by the same manufacturer. When a write action is completed, the previous written data is reproduced for checking the write quality of the written data. If the write quality does not comply with requirements, the write strategy will be tuned and the new write strategy will be recorded into a memory for the use of next write action. In this way, the write quality of the present write action will be better than that of the previous write action so as to maintain the write quality.

  • Publication number: 20070287065
    Abstract: The present invention is directed to a metal air electrochemical cell whereby the anode is encapsulated with a protective layer. The encapsulated metal air anode provides prolonged submersion of anodes in electrolyte, improved metal anode discharge and decreased metal anode corrosion.

  • Patent number: 7200083
    Abstract: A speed control method used in an optical disk drive for recording data onto an optical disk includes the following steps: detecting an allowable maximum recording speed of the optical disk and an allowable minimum recording speed of the optical disk, calculating a rotation speed of the optical disk according to the allowable maximum recording speed of the optical disk at an outermost region of the optical disk, calculating a critical position of the optical disk according to the allowable minimum recording speed at the rotation speed, and recording data onto the optical disk at the allowable minimum recording speed between an initial data position of the optical disk and the critical position of the optical disk.

  • Publication number: 20060285466
    Abstract: In a method for adjusting a write strategy, data is written into the optical disc according to a first write strategy in forms of a first type of data storage structures with variable lengths and a second type of data storage structures with variable lengths. A plurality of the first type of data storage structures corresponding to a specified reference length are located, and the recording lengths thereof are operated with the specified reference length to obtain a first averaged deviation. A plurality of the second type of data storage structures formed next to the first type of data storage structures are located, and the recording lengths thereof are operated with respective reference lengths to obtain a second averaged deviation. A parameter of the first write strategy is adjusted so as to generate a second write strategy for subsequently writing data into the optical disc.

  • Patent number: 7076579
    Abstract: A structure and a method of managing multiple sections of a buffer provide an initial block register and a memory unit. A buffer managing unit is capable of operating consecutively in a specific section set between the initial block register and the end block register. When the pickup head leaves the original track and skips to another track to read data, the initial block register and the end block register are reset. The contents in the original register are stored in one division of the memory unit. In this way, the original data stored in the specific section is not abandoned. When the pickup head needs to read the data in the original track, the contents in the registers are restored from the division of the memory unit to the registers.

  • Publication number: 20050270950
    Abstract: A method of erasing an erasable disc. When an optical drive is erasing a DVD-RW disc, a write mode, instead of a conventional erase mode, is used to execute an erase operation. In the write mode, the invention sets current values of individual current paths in a laser diode drive circuit such that a laser diode always outputs a constant erase power (Pe) onto the DVD-RW disc-no matter how a write pulse signal changes. Thus, after a starting position of the DVD-RW disc is determined, the optical drive only needs to write a data amount of n ECC blocks to complete the disc erasing operation without continuously detecting the LPP (Land Pre-Pit) data block to obtain a stop erasing position on the disc in the conventional optical drive.
